  • Gen. Yakubu Gowon Says Two Christian Friends in Plateau Betrayed Him in New Memoir

Former Nigerian Head of State, General Yakubu Gowon (Rtd.), has revealed that two of his Christian friends from Plateau State betrayed him, saying the experience remains one of the painful memories of his life.

Gowon made the revelation in his newly launched memoir, My Life of Duty, unveiled in Abuja during a ceremony attended by prominent national figures, including Vice President Kashim Shettima, Emir of Kano Muhammadu Sanusi II, former President Goodluck Ebele Jonathan, former First Lady Aisha Buhari, former Heads of State, senior military officers, diplomats, and other distinguished guests.

In the book, the former Head of State recalled that two of his Christian friends in Plateau State abandoned and betrayed him, noting that the incident left a lasting emotional impact.

According to Gowon, despite the passage of time, he still feels the pain of what he described as their betrayal.

The elder statesman explained that one of the major reasons for writing My Life of Duty was to correct what he described as longstanding misconceptions and inaccurate interpretations about his life, his leadership, and the policies of his administration.

How Alisha Lehmann Became A Football And Media Star is a story of talent, determination, and adaptability.

Over the years, Lehmann has carved a niche for herself in both professional football and the digital world.

From her early days in Switzerland to becoming a key player in the Women’s Super League (WSL) and a global social media sensation, her journey reflects the modern evolution of sports personalities.

Unlike traditional footballers who remain solely within the sphere of athletics, Lehmann has leveraged her footballing prowess alongside an influential online presence, making her one of the most recognizable female footballers today.

Early Life and Football Beginnings

Alisha Lehmann was born on January 21, 1999, in Switzerland, where she developed a deep passion for football at a young age.

Growing up, she displayed a natural talent for the sport, outshining her peers with her speed, dribbling, and goal-scoring ability.

Lehmann’s professional journey started at BSC Young Boys, one of Switzerland’s leading clubs.

Her performances in the Swiss National Liga A quickly caught the attention of European scouts.

She was not just another promising player; her ability to take on defenders and score crucial goals made her stand out.

Her breakthrough came when West Ham United Women signed her in 2018, bringing her into the competitive world of English football.

The move marked the beginning of her international career, where she would soon become a fan favorite.


Making a Name in English Football

Lehmann’s time at West Ham United in the Women’s Super League was a defining period in her career.

She was instrumental in the club’s 2018–19 FA Women’s Cup campaign, where she helped them reach the final.

Her performances on the wing and as a forward showcased her agility, creativity, and goal-scoring ability.

Her impressive form led to a loan move to Everton Women in 2021, where she gained further experience playing in a competitive environment.

However, her most significant career move came when she signed with Aston Villa Women later that year.

At Villa, Lehmann solidified her reputation as a dynamic attacker with incredible pace and technical skills.

At the international level, Lehmann has been a consistent performer for Switzerland’s national team, playing in major tournaments and helping promote Swiss women’s football on the global stage.


Becoming a Global Media Star

While many footballers focus solely on their performances on the pitch, Alisha Lehmann took a different path—she built a personal brand beyond football.

With millions of followers across Instagram, TikTok, and Twitter, she has become one of the most followed female footballers in the world.

Her social media presence is a mix of:

  • Football highlights – Showcasing her talent and passion for the game.
  • Personal lifestyle – Giving fans a glimpse into her life beyond football.
  • Fitness and fashion – Promoting an active lifestyle and engaging in brand endorsements.

Lehmann’s ability to connect with fans beyond the pitch has set her apart.

While some critics argue that her media presence overshadows her footballing achievements, her dedication to the sport remains evident in her performances for Aston Villa and the Swiss national team.

Her influence has also led to endorsement deals with top brands, making her one of the most marketable athletes in women’s football.


The Impact of Alisha Lehmann on Women’s Football

Lehmann’s success in both football and social media has had a significant impact on the women’s game.

Increasing Visibility for Women’s Football

Through her large social media following, Lehmann has attracted global attention to women’s football.

Her presence encourages brands and sponsors to invest in the sport, helping it grow in popularity.

Breaking Stereotypes

In the past, female athletes were often confined to a narrow definition of professionalism.

Lehmann has shown that a player can be both competitive on the pitch and influential off it, challenging outdated stereotypes.

Inspiring the Next Generation

Young girls worldwide look up to Lehmann—not just for her footballing ability but for her confidence, branding skills, and resilience.

Her journey proves that women’s football is an exciting and viable career path.

Balancing Sport and Media

Lehmann has successfully balanced being a professional footballer with being a social media personality, proving that the two worlds can coexist.

Her model of self-branding is something many modern athletes aspire to replicate.


Challenges and Criticism

Despite her success, Lehmann has faced criticism from some football purists who believe her social media presence detracts from her commitment to the game.

However, she has consistently proven that she remains focused on her football career while embracing the opportunities that come with being a public figure.
